首页 > 知识库 > 学工管理系统> 基于学工系统的AI应用开发与实践

知识库

基于学工系统的AI应用开发与实践

学工管理系统在线试用
学工管理系统
在线试用
学工管理系统解决方案
学工管理系统
解决方案下载
学工管理系统源码
学工管理系统
详细介绍
学工管理系统报价
学工管理系统
产品报价

大专排课软件

随着信息技术的发展,“学工系统”作为高校管理的重要工具,其功能不断扩展。然而,传统学工系统在数据分析和决策支持方面存在局限性。本文将介绍如何利用人工智能(AI)技术提升学工系统的智能化水平。

 

首先,我们需要收集学工系统中的学生数据,包括成绩、出勤率、活动参与情况等。以下是一个简单的Python代码片段,用于从数据库中提取这些信息:

 

    import sqlite3

    # 连接到学工系统数据库
    conn = sqlite3.connect('school_management.db')
    cursor = conn.cursor()

    # 查询学生的综合表现
    cursor.execute("""
        SELECT student_id, avg(score) AS avg_score, attendance_rate
        FROM student_records
        GROUP BY student_id
    """)
    results = cursor.fetchall()
    conn.close()

    for row in results:
        print(f"Student ID: {row[0]}, Average Score: {row[1]}, Attendance Rate: {row[2]}")
    

学工系统

 

接下来,我们可以通过机器学习模型对这些数据进行分析。例如,使用K-means聚类算法对学生的学习状态进行分类:

 

    from sklearn.cluster import KMeans

    data = [[row[1], row[2]] for row in results]  # 平均分数和出勤率
    kmeans = KMeans(n_clusters=3, random_state=0).fit(data)

    labels = kmeans.labels_
    for i, label in enumerate(labels):
        print(f"Student {results[i][0]} is in cluster {label}")
    

 

在实际部署时,可以进一步优化算法性能,比如通过并行计算加速数据处理。此外,还可以结合自然语言处理技术,对学生的反馈意见进行情感分析,从而更全面地了解学生的需求。

 

总结而言,将AI技术融入学工系统能够显著提高数据处理效率和决策准确性。未来的研究方向包括引入深度学习模型和构建更加智能的用户界面,以满足多样化的教育管理需求。

本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!

首页
关于我们
在线试用
电话咨询